Primary Purpose

The Specialist-Engineering Technician supports natural gas compressor stations and automation systems including industrial gas turbine/centrifugal compressor trains, internal combustion engine/reciprocating compressor packages and ancillary equipment such as fans, pumps, air compressors, and cooling towers. The technician examines, analyzes, troubleshoots, and diagnoses equipment for defects in operation. The Specialist-Engineering Technician works with Automation Engineers in the design and implementation of projects utilizing major DCS, PLC, and Safety System or SCADA control system platforms. On occasion the Specialist - Engineering Technician will assist Mechanical Maintenance with troubleshooting and repairs. The Specialist - Engineering Technician may work with Environmental Representatives in assessing engine and compressor performance/compliance.

Essential Duties And Responsibilities
  • Troubleshoot and resolve automation and compressor controls issues that cannot be remedied at the local Operations group level.
  • Examples of this could include failed turbine/engine starts, unit trips, and erratic operation of compressors.
  • Maintain and troubleshoot turbine and reciprocating engine and PLC code in compressor unit and compressor station controllers as well as ancillary equipment, ESD and safety systems.
  • Maintain and troubleshoot compressor station HMI node programs and provide direct support to HMI hardware.
  • Provide technical input/assistance at key phases of capital projects (scoping, design review & commissioning).
  • Review and implement company standards where applicable in PLC programming and HMI development/programming.
  • Maintain and upgrade ISQL/Historian servers.
  • Support SCADA data transfer to Gas Control and Historian reporting.
  • Support multiple controls platforms including WonderWare, RS Panel View, Allen Bradley, GE Fanuc, and Reliance.
  • Assist in the establishment/support of automation standards for reporting to Gas Control.
  • Support technical training curriculum for Operations Specialists including E&C Technician progression program.
  • Provide technical advice and support to Operations Specialists and site leadership the basics of plant operations and troubleshooting.
  • Identify opportunities and implement plans for improved performance and reliability of plant systems.
  • Analyze and correct equipment failures using established RCFA process such as Apollo, Conger‑Elsa, or Tap-Root.
  • Provide technical advice and support for Third Party Vendors performing specialized work on compressor station systems.
  • Provide support to Environmental Representatives and Company or Contract testing group in resolving emissions testing issues.
  • Implement solutions and/or corrective actions to resolve issues generated by Third Party Vendor Technical Service Bulletins.
